Monash University – young, dynamic and ambitious
Monash University was established in Melbourne, Australia in 1958. We are named after Sir John Monash, a famous Australian who contributed to almost every level of Australian life.
Sir John had a simple philosophy: “...equip yourself for life, not merely for your own benefit, but for the benefit of the whole community.”
This philosophy guides everything we do:
_ our approach to education_ our research ambitions_ our people_ our communities and_ our global initiatives.
In little more than 50 years Monash University has earned an enviable national and international reputation for research and teaching excellence.
Taking inspiration from Sir John Monash, we have created a world-class education and research community, a community of progress, optimism and ambition. A community where brilliant students, researchers, ideas and solutions to some of the world’s great challenges are nurtured and thrive.
Monash University is a member of Australia’s Group of Eight, an alliance of elite Australian universities recognised for their excellence in teaching and research. Its eight members produce more than 70 per cent of all basic research conducted at all of Australia’s public universities.
It’s a testament to our research focus and ambition that we are the youngest member of this prestigious group, which includes some of Australia’s longest-established universities.
The M8 Alliance of Academic Health Centers and Medical Universities is an international collaboration of academic institutions of educational and research excellence. The M8 Alliance acts as a permanent platform for framing future considerations of global medical developments and health challenges.

With campuses and centres across four continents, Monash is able to offer exceptional global opportunities to staff and students alike.
sir John Monash
The University takes its name from Sir John Monash, a famous Australian who contributed to almost every level of Australian life. Not only do we carry Sir John’s name, we also take inspiration from his philosophy on life.
He was a man who used education to turn his natural talent into ability, allowing him to realise his daring ambitions. Our motto, Ancora Imparo (“I am still learning”), captures the essence of his approach to life.

Engaged with industry
We build and nurture long-term relationships with businesses, government, NGOs, and the community, forging collaborative teams to tackle complex challenges. Being a key part of the South East Melbourne Innovation Precinct (SEMIP), considered the Asia-Pacific’s innovation capital, we can help our partners in ways that few other institutions can.
The precinct encompasses the Australian Synchrotron, CSIRO’s largest research and development site, the head offices of Southern Health, the Melbourne Centre for Nanofabrication, and the headquarters of some of the world’s largest companies. It also accommodates 40 per cent of Victoria’s manufacturing activities.
Sometimes brilliant just needs a chance
We seek to improve the human condition through our research and education. For that reason, it’s important we understand the needs of the communities we seek to serve. We have a range of outreach programs to ensure that we remain connected and relevant to these communities and to society at large.
Our staff and students regularly visit schools throughout Victoria, presenting, tutoring and facilitating workshops. Our Schools Access Monash (SAM) program, for instance, focuses on schools with a significant number of students from disadvantaged backgrounds, and aims to increase students’ understanding of higher education.
On a global level, Monash has strong associations with some of the world’s largest charity organisations, including World Vision and Oxfam. Our partnership with Oxfam Australia brings together the expertise of our researchers and on-the-ground experience of Oxfam workers in developing countries. An unprecedented philanthropic donation of $2.9 million has supported the roll out of targeted programs investigating the gendered impacts of and adaptation to climate change in disadvantaged communities in Bangladesh, South Africa, Cambodia, Indonesia and Timor-Leste. Our partnership with World Vision Australia empowers the University community to combat extreme poverty through active participation in global campaigns around child health and fair trade.

Our global footprint
We are in a unique position to consider education and research from a global perspective. We are active on four continents with campuses in Australia, Malaysia and South Africa; an education and research centre in Prato, Italy; a joint research academy with the Indian Institute of Technology Bombay in Mumbai, India; the Southeast University-Monash University Joint Graduate School (Suzhou) in China;
as well as a recently-cemented alliance – the first of its kind in the world – with the University of Warwick in the UK, a top-five UK university.
Beyond our bricks-and-mortar presence we have significant partnerships with 16 leading universities in North America, Europe, Africa and Asia.

Professor Scott O’Neill is leading the Eliminate Dengue Fever Project, funded through the Bill and Melinda Gates Foundation.
Aimed at developing new biological approaches for controlling dengue fever and preventing the 50 million human cases reported annually, this world-first international collaboration of researchers has successfully transferred promising laboratory results to wild mosquito populations.

Making a big impact
We pursue a research agenda based on excellence, relevance and impact.
Since our foundation, we have embraced an unrelenting commitment to excellence – we back this by offering our community (from our newest researchers to our longest-established cross-disciplinary teams) access to world-class facilities, resources and support. As a result, our researchers have made discoveries that have had a significant impact in Australia and around the globe, achieving things that the world once didn’t think were possible.
In 1964, work by Monash researchers led to the world’s first laws requiring that seatbelts be installed in all new cars. This started in Victoria and South Australia and soon spread overseas.
We pioneered IVF research, achieving the world’s first IVF pregnancy in the early 1970s.
Our scientists were the first in the world to demonstrate that human embryonic stem cells could generate specific types of body cells in the laboratory.
One of our most outstanding commercialised inventions is the anti-influenza drug Zanamivir (sold as Relenza). This first-in-class antiviral drug developed for the treatment and prevention of influenza paved the way for today’s generation of flu vaccines.

Professor Arthur lowery
Clinical trials commenced in April 2012 on prototype microchips that will power a direct-to-brain bionic eye implant, to be ready for patient tests in 2014. Director of the Monash Vision Group, Professor Arthur Lowery has been the driving force behind this ground-breaking research, with the aim of creating a vision prosthetic that will ultimately supersede the seeing-eye dog or white cane for more than 50,000 clinically blind Australians.

Professor Ana Deletic
Professor Ana Deletic is world renowned for her work in stormwater management and research on sustainable, innovative ways to treat urban run-off for stream protection and human consumption. She is a Director of the Centre for Water Sensitive Cities, an interdisciplinary centre with a pivotal role in transforming Australian cities and communities to operate in harmony with natural water environments.

Professor rod McClure
Our worldwide leadership in the prevention of accident and injury is attributable in large part to the work of Professor Rod McClure and his team at the Monash Injury Research Institute (MIRI), a group that combines the University’s expertise in accident and trauma research.
This team collaborates with road safety institutes globally and MIRI now has centres in Europe, Malaysia and South Africa.

Recently we formalised a first-of-its-kind alliance with the University of Warwick in the UK, bringing together two of the world’s most ambitious research institutions. Through this new partnership, we aim to tackle global problems that have proven too big for any one university to address. One of the main benefits for researchers will be new joint PhDs and dual master’s programs in areas of global importance.
We operate the IITB-Monash Research Academy in Mumbai, a multidisciplinary research academy in collaboration with the Indian Institute of Technology Bombay.
Following recent endorsement by China’s Ministry of Education, the Southeast University-Monash University Joint Graduate School (Suzhou) officially welcomed its first students in mid-2012.
Located in Suzhou, near Shanghai, the Graduate School will feature postgraduate courses in disciplines including nanotechnology, biomedicine, environmental science, transportation, industrial design, economics, as well as software, thermal and mechanical engineering.

Bringing brilliant to the world
Our engineers have forged an international reputation for research that provides innovative solutions to global problems.
The Monash Vision Group, a collaboration with Alfred Health, MiniFAB and Grey Innovation, is developing a direct-to-brain bionic eye that could restore sight to 85 per cent of the clinically blind.
Our scientists have revolutionised the design of fuel cells used in the latest generation of hybrid cars, using a
specially-coated form of the popular clothing material Gore-Tex to power more reliable and cheaper-to-build vehicles.
Monash engineers have used graphene to create an energy storage system that could outperform lithium-ion batteries, recharge in a matter of seconds and have an almost indefinite lifespan.
In partnership with CSIRO and major industry and university researchers, our scientists are developing a new form of low-cost solar cell that can be mass produced and printed onto plastic and metal.

Learning from experience
Pharmacy student Jane O’Connor travelled to the Solomon Islands to experience the challenges of practising pharmacy in a developing country.
During her three-month trip – made possible by a travel scholarship – Jane worked in the National Referral Hospital and made recommendations for improving the supply of medications to remote clinics.
“It was amazing to compare what I knew of an Australian hospital and what they manage to make do with in the Solomons,” Jane says.
“There is a ward round done each day, but the hospital is so overloaded that this brief encounter may be the patients’ only interaction with professional health care for the day. It was especially confronting for me as malaria, tuberculosis and malnutrition were all present in the most severe degrees.”

Professor Kim Cornish
Developmental neuroscientist Professor Kim Cornish is a world-leading expert in genetic disorders. Her work has focused attention on Fragile X syndrome, the most common cause of hereditary mental retardation but also one of the least recognised. Kim directs the Developmental Neuroscience and Genetic Disorders Laboratory, with an interdisciplinary focus that includes psychology, genetics, brain imaging, psychiatry and neuroscience.

Relenza becomes available in Australia, completing the successful commercialisation of a Monash research partnership with GlaxoSmithKline. Relenza has now been approved for the treatment of influenza worldwide and has changed the way drugs are developed.
After designing and synthesising the world’s first anti-viral drug – the anti-influenza drug Relenza – Professor Mark von Itzstein is (jointly) awarded the Australia Prize for Pharmaceutical Sciences.
Monash University in Johannesburg, South Africa is established.
The Monash University Prato Centre, Italy is established.
Professors Alan Trounson and Carl Wood of the Monash Institute of Reproduction and Development (MIRD) achieve Australia’s first successful IVF birth. This is the world’s fourth IVF baby. Twelve out of the first 15 IVF babies in the world are Monash babies.
Monash scientists become the first in the world to derive nerve stem cells from human embryonic stem cells in the laboratory.Monash University Sunway
Campus is established 18 kilometres from central Kuala Lumpur, Malaysia.
Monash becomes part of a team developing a cheap, single-dose cure for malaria (currently in human trials).
Eight Monash scientists share in the prestige of the 2007 Nobel Peace Prize, awarded jointly to the Intergovernmental Panel on Climate Change and former US Vice-President Al Gore.
On 31 July 2007, Monash University welcomes a new era in scientific research with the official opening of the Australian Synchrotron, adjacent to the Clayton campus.
Climate Works Australia – our partnership with The Myer Foundation – develops Australia’s first Low Carbon Growth Plan.
A Monash team makes breakthroughs in breast cancer research.
The Australian Centre of Pharmaceutical Innovation is jointly established by the Monash Institute of Pharmaceutical Sciences (MIPS) and GlaxoSmithKline (GSK) Australia.
